Badjhir
Badjhir is a village located in Kurai tehsil of Seoni district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Kurai (tehsildar office) and 22km away from district headquarter Seoni. As per 2009 stats, Mohgaon Sadak is the gram panchayat of Badjhir village.

About Badjhir
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Badjhir is 497113. The village spans a total geographical area of 220.74 hectares. Seoni is nearest town to Badjhir village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Badjhir
Below is a concise population overview of Badjhir as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 584 | 297 | 287 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 75 | 37 | 38 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 9 | 6 | 3 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 194 | 99 | 95 |
Literate Population | 388 | 225 | 163 |
Illiterate Population | 196 | 72 | 124 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Badjhir village:
- The total population of Badjhir village is around 584, including approximately 297 males and 287 females, with a sex ratio of 966 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 75 children aged 0–6 years in Badjhir village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Badjhir village has 9 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 194 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Badjhir village is about 66.44%, with male literacy at 75.76% and female literacy at 56.79%.
- There are around 138 households in Badjhir village.
Connectivity of Badjhir
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Badjhir. As per the 2011 stats, Badjhir had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
